Main Attractions

There are many diverse highlights at Furano Cheese Factory to keep every visitor engaged. First, you can observe the cheese-making process and the aging rooms up close, learning exactly how delicious cheese is crafted. Additionally, the adjacent "Pizza Workshop" uses a traditional wood-fired oven imported from Naples, allowing you to enjoy authentic pizza made with local flour and plenty of fresh mozzarella. Furthermore, the "Ice Milk Workshop" next door serves incredibly rich soft-serve ice cream and ice milk made from fresh milk, which is extremely popular among tourists. The direct sales corner also offers a wide variety of exclusive goods and local specialties that can only be found here.

Seasonal Recommendations & Timing

There are different ways to enjoy Furano Cheese Factory depending on the season. For instance, from spring to summer, special seasonal menus may be introduced. Please note that the Pizza Workshop has different operating hours than the main facility; while the general hours are 9:00–17:00, the pizza workshop is open from 10:30 to 16:00, so we recommend visiting around lunchtime. Since the lineup of ice milk and seasonal sweets can change depending on the time of year, every visit offers the possibility of a new discovery.

Experiences & Activities

The "Handmade Experience Workshop" offers programs that allow you to dive deeper into the joy of food. Through hands-on activities such as making cheese, butter, ice cream, or even bread, you can truly learn about the culinary culture of Hokkaido. These experiences allow you to create special, lasting memories with your loved ones. We recommend checking the details and availability of these workshops in advance.
